Auto Insurance Tricks That Everyone Should Know.

Auto insurance is large part of being a responsible vehicle owner. However, auto insurance policies seem to be written in the most confusing terms possible. This article can help you to better understand what all of those terms mean. By understanding the terms of the auto insurance world, you will be a more informed consumer.

You can reduce the cost of your auto insurance premium by driving less per year. Premiums may be greatly reduced simply by driving less.

To make sure that your car insurance is correctly covering you, sit down with your agent before making purchases of things that personalize your car. You may find, for example, that the $2,000 you spent to upgrade your car into racing form actually added less than $500 to the vehicle's appraised values. Should the vehicle get stolen, you're out the difference.
Do not allow your insurance to lapse or your rates will increase. Lapses can easily occur when switching carriers or policies. Use caution and proper timing. After your insurance company realizes that there was a gap, it will want to raise your rates.

Figure out what kind of insurance coverage you should have for your car. While there are a lot of options available to you, not all of them will make sense. However, if you are not a great driver or have gotten in a number of small crashes or fender benders, maintaining collision coverage is probably a good idea.
Start taking the bus or find a carpool to lower your mileage. Insurance companies are very happy with responsible clients. Try to use public transport more often, and you may be eligible for a discount.

Try to pay your car insurance on an annual basis rather than monthly. Your insurance provider can add up to $5 to your monthly bill. These fees can add up over the year. If you have tons of other monthly bills, it can quickly become a large burden. The fewer payments you make, the more money you save.
Sports cars will require you to pay more to insure your vehicle. When you have a sports car, it will cost more to insure. Pick a small, less flashy, economical car. The better the engine, the more you will pay for insurance. Sports cars are targets of theft, therefore the insurance will cost more.
